Output from uspest.org/wea insect degree-day/phenology model program:
Heat Units and predictions of key events from daily weather data
==============================MODEL INPUTS================================
Model species/general links: orange tortrix (mild winter) [small fruit]
Type: insect
Model source/other links: Knight 1988
Calculation method: single sine
Lower threshold: 41 degrees Fahrenheit
Setting upper threshold to: 130 F (default)
Directions for starting/BIOFIX: calendar date
No starting/BIOFIX date, set to: default date 1 1
Ending date: 9 15
Model validation status: partly validated
Region of known use: Pacific Northwest
==============================EVENTS TABLE================================
1. 850 DDs after biofix: Peak pheromone trap catch
2. 950 DDs after biofix: Peak female adult emergence
3. 1000 DDs after biofix: Peak egg laying
4. 1270 DDs after biofix: Peak egg hatch
5. 2070 DDs after biofix: Peak in density large larvae
